Chitactac–Adams Heritage County Park: Near Uvas Creek at the intersection of Burchell Road and Watsonville Road, this park commemorates an Ohlone village. Chitactac is the name of the principal village of the Amah tribe near Gilroy. Anza expedition journals were used to identify the location.
